two.1.4) Short description
The aim via this tender is to outsource a minimum of 45 completed diagnostic assessments by 31st March 2025.
We expect a multi-disciplinary approach, using experienced qualified professionals using standard tools such as ADOS-2, 3DI, and AAA The expectation is for the service provision to be delivered 3-5 days/week as a multidisciplinary approach.
The provider must ensure that they have a robust quality assurance and governance framework in place in line with NICE Guidelines for the provision of the MDT Autism Service .
Face-to-face assessments will take place in sites across Barking & Dagenham, Havering, Redbridge and Waltham Forest, as appropriate to client need. NELFT will provide the venue and clinic rooms. Trust policy must be adhered to.

six.3) Additional information
This is a Provider Selection Regime (PSR) intention to award notice. The awarding of this contract is subject to the Health Care Services (Provider Selection Regime) Regulations 2023. For the avoidance of doubt, the provisions of the Public Contracts Regulations 2015 do not apply to this award. The publication of this notice marks the start of the standstill period. Representations by providers must be made to the relevant authority by 03 January 2025. This contract has not yet formally been awarded; this notice serves as an intention to award under the PSR.
